1.Design and analysis of equipment repairing information system based on ThinkPHP
China Medical Equipment 2016;13(10):102-104,105
Objective:To design and implement equipment malfunctions online service system by using information technology, and to solve the defect of the traditional repair works, which makes traditional off-line repair service way transfer to online service mode, in order to improve the service quality of backup support.Methods: The actual situation of the hospital has been considered in this system. This system is developed by choosing ThinkPHP framework and jQuery technology, and it has set up four user management modes of administrator management, total audit management, department audit management, and common user management. Also the system has many functions: order with the repair personnel, the repair service, the repair progress review, and service statistics, etc.Results:This system effectively improves the work efficiency and management level, and it has a very good application prospect.Conclusion: Through the use of medical information system, the construction of hospital informatization will be promoted, and the clinical will also be better serviced.

5.The diagnosis and surgical management of intra and extra middle skull base tumors
Journal of Medical Postgraduates 2003;0(10):-
Objectives: Inquirying the ability of the earlier diagnosis and studying the surgical management of intra and extra middle skull base tumors. Methods: A retrospective study has been made on 43 cases of malignant skull base tumor extended into cavernouse sinus. CT and MRI evaluation were made for all patients. Different approaches have been utilized to remove tumors. Results: In early period there was no obviously clinical sign. 5 year survival rate was 35.1%. Seven cases of no removing totally tumors in cavernous sinus had been alive for 7 months. Conclusions: The symptoms of skull base carcinoma is less, which often leads to false diagnosis and management. Total resection via different approaches may improve clinical results.
6.Progress of research on tissue regeneration
Academic Journal of Second Military Medical University 1981;0(03):-
For hundreds of years, scientists have been inspired by the regeneration phenomena in nature. Thanks to the development in the research tools for molecular biology, our understanding of the underlying molecular mechanisms involved in regeneration has been greatly deepened. Besides the increasing knowledge obtained from the studies on the molecular mechanisms of amphibian regeneration, accumulating evidence has proved that mammals may also have regenerative property, and the repair mechanisms should be conserved cross the species. Therefore, better clinical therapies are expected with the elucidation of regeneration mechanisms. Through introduction of the recent progress in amphibian appendage and mammalian regeneration, we expect the readers to have the fundamental understanding in this promising field.

10.Antimicrobials Applying in a Hospital of Traditional Chinese Medicine:Investigations and Analysis
Chinese Journal of Nosocomiology 2006;0(12):-
OBJECTIVE To investigate the antimicrobial application in a hospital of traditional Chinese medicine(TCM).METHODS Data of antimicrobial application in patients who were discharged within a month were investigated.RESULTS The usage rate of antimicrobials was 62.62%,the surgical departments were higher in antibacterial use than departments of internal medicine;the pathogenic detection rate was 17.28%;the usage rate of combinations accounted for 34.14%;the duration of preoperative and postoperative antimicrobial use was long,some patients didn′t receive rationally preoperative prophylactic antimicrobials.CONCLUSIONS Management of clinical antimicrobial application in hospital of TCM should be strengthened,especially on the indication of antimicrobial and pathogenic detection.
